Does Splenda Have Saccharin? Separating Sweeteners

4 min read
According to the manufacturer and the FDA, Splenda does not contain saccharin; its primary sweetening ingredient is sucralose. The confusion often arises because both are popular, non-nutritive artificial sweeteners available to consumers as alternatives to sugar.

Yes, Does Splenda Contain Dextrose? Here's What You Need to Know

5 min read
The powdered form of Splenda consists predominantly of fillers such as dextrose and maltodextrin, with the actual sucralose making up only a small fraction of the total product. This is a key fact for anyone wondering, "Does Splenda contain dextrose?" and is essential for understanding how this popular sweetener functions.

What Ingredients Does Splenda Contain?

4 min read
Splenda's iconic yellow packets are a staple for many looking to reduce sugar, with the artificial sweetener sucralose being its primary sweetening component. However, the product is far from a single-ingredient item, utilizing bulking agents like maltodextrin and dextrose to provide volume and texture.
